.theme-woodmart h3,.theme-woodmart .element-title{font-size:var(--ct-h3-size)}:root .theme-woodmart{--wd-text-font-weight:500;--wd-text-color:#333333;--wd-form-height:50px;--btn-height:50px;letter-spacing:.0125em;--wd-form-brd-radius:10px;--btn-default-brd-radius:10px;--btn-accented-brd-radius:10px;--wd-brd-radius:0px;--bg-standard:#F3F5F7;--bg-secondary:#F3F5F7;--bg-product-card:rgb(52 82 124/3%);--color-gray-500:#1A1A1A;--btn-accented-box-shadow-hover:inset 0 0 200px rgba(0, 0, 0, 0.1)}.theme-woodmart input[type='email'],.theme-woodmart input[type='date'],.theme-woodmart input[type='search'],.theme-woodmart input[type='number'],.theme-woodmart input[type='text'],.theme-woodmart input[type='tel'],.theme-woodmart input[type='url'],.theme-woodmart input[type='password'],.theme-woodmart textarea,.theme-woodmart select{transition:all .15s ease-in-out;border:2px solid var(--bg-secondary);font-size:var(--wd-text-font-size);background-color:var(--bg-secondary);border-radius:var(--wd-form-brd-radius)}.theme-woodmart input[type='email']:focus,.theme-woodmart input[type='date']:focus,.theme-woodmart input[type='search']:focus,.theme-woodmart input[type='number']:focus,.theme-woodmart input[type='text']:focus,.theme-woodmart input[type='tel']:focus,.theme-woodmart input[type='url']:focus,.theme-woodmart input[type='password']:focus,.theme-woodmart textarea:focus,.theme-woodmart select:focus{border:2px solid var(--wd-primary-color)}.theme-woodmart .main-page-wrapper{z-index:2;position:relative}.theme-woodmart .wd-popup{position:relative}.theme-woodmart .wd-popup .mfp-close{border-radius:0;font-size:0}.theme-woodmart .wd-popup button.mfp-close:after{color:#fff}.wd-popup-inner .c2>.vc_column-inner{padding:30px 60px 30px 30px}.theme-woodmart .wd-checkout-steps li span:after{background-color:#fff}.wd-notice,div.wpcf7-response-output,.mc4wp-alert,:is(.woocommerce-error,.woocommerce-message,.woocommerce-info){border-radius:10px}.theme-woodmart [class*="title-line-"] .product-grid-item.col-6,.theme-woodmart .owl-items-xs-2 [class*="title-line-"] .product-grid-item{--title-line-height:22px}.theme-woodmart :is(.woocommerce-error,.woocommerce-message,.woocommerce-info) :is(.button,.wc-backward),.theme-woodmart :is(.woocommerce-error,.woocommerce-message,.woocommerce-info) :is(.button,.wc-backward):hover{color:#333}.gform_required_legend{display:none!important}.gform_wrapper.gravity-theme .gfield textarea.large{width:100%!important}.theme-woodmart .wd-shipping-progress-bar.wd-style-bordered .wd-free-progress-bar,.theme-woodmart .wd-free-progress-bar{font-size:16px;padding:20px;border:0;background-color:#f3f5f7;border-radius:10px}.theme-woodmart .shopping-cart-widget-footer .wd-free-progress-bar{background-color:initial;border-radius:initial}.theme-woodmart .wd-progress-bar .progress-bar{background-color:#008342;border-radius:10px}.theme-woodmart .wd-progress-bar .progress-area{background-color:#FFF;border-radius:10px}.theme-woodmart .wd-progress-bar .amount{color:#008342;font-weight:700}.theme-woodmart .wd-wpb{margin-bottom:20px}.mb-40{margin-bottom:40px}.theme-woodmart .site-content{margin-bottom:0}.blockOverlay{background:var(--bg-secondary)!important}.theme-woodmart .disable-owl-mobile .wd-owl{-webkit-mask-image:initial;mask-image:initial}html:not(.browser-Firefox) .theme-woodmart [type="date"]{background-color:#f8f6f1}div.wd-popup.wd-promo-popup{padding:0;position:relative}.theme-woodmart .mfp-container button.mfp-close{position:absolute;border-radius:0}.theme-woodmart .mfp-container button.mfp-close:hover{background-color:#fff0}.wd-promo-popup .wpb_content_element{margin-bottom:0}.theme-woodmart:not(.woocommerce-checkout,.woocommerce-account,.woodmart-archive-shop,.home) .main-page-wrapper{padding-top:0}.wd-wishlist-group-head .wd-social-icons{display:none}#billing_country_field{display:none!important}.gform_fields select{line-height:1}input[type='number']::-webkit-inner-spin-button,input[type='number']::-webkit-outer-spin-button{-webkit-appearance:none;margin:0}input[type='number']{appearance:textfield;-moz-appearance:textfield}.theme-woodmart .wd-search-full-screen .searchform input[type="text"]{border:0;background-color:#fff0}.gform_wrapper.gravity-theme input[type=color],.gform_wrapper.gravity-theme input[type=date],.gform_wrapper.gravity-theme input[type=datetime-local],.gform_wrapper.gravity-theme input[type=datetime],.gform_wrapper.gravity-theme input[type=email],.gform_wrapper.gravity-theme input[type=month],.gform_wrapper.gravity-theme input[type=number],.gform_wrapper.gravity-theme input[type=password],.gform_wrapper.gravity-theme input[type=search],.gform_wrapper.gravity-theme input[type=tel],.gform_wrapper.gravity-theme input[type=text],.gform_wrapper.gravity-theme input[type=time],.gform_wrapper.gravity-theme input[type=url],.gform_wrapper.gravity-theme input[type=week],.gform_wrapper.gravity-theme select,.gform_wrapper.gravity-theme textarea{padding:15px}.theme-woodmart span.price,.theme-woodmart .product-type-simple p.price{display:flex;flex-direction:row-reverse;justify-content:flex-end;align-items:baseline}.theme-woodmart span.price del,.theme-woodmart .product-type-simple p.price del{margin-inline-start:10px}.theme-woodmart span.price ins .amount:nth-child(1),.theme-woodmart .price>span:nth-child(1),.theme-woodmart p.price ins .amount:nth-child(1){color:#ee9c6e}.theme-woodmart .sale.product-type-variable .price .amount{transform:translateX(-6px)}.theme-woodmart .product-grid-item.sale.product-type-variable .price .amount::before,.theme-woodmart .product-grid-item.product-type-variable .price .amount::before{content:'Desde';margin-right:6px;font-weight:600}.theme-woodmart .product-grid-item.sale.product-type-variable .price,.theme-woodmart .product-grid-item.product-type-variable .price{transform:translateX(-8px)}.autocomplete-suggestions ins .amount{color:#ee9c6e}.theme-woodmart :is(.btn,.button,button,[type="submit"],[type="button"]){font-size:16px;text-transform:none!important}div.quantity input[type="number"],div.quantity input[type="number"]:hover,div.quantity input[type="number"]:focus{border:0}.theme-woodmart .btn.btn-color-default{background-color:var(--wd-primary-color);color:#fff;border-radius:var(--btn-default-brd-radius);line-height:1;font-size:16px}.theme-woodmart .btn.btn-color-default:hover{color:#fff}.btn.btn-color-default.simple-btn{background-color:#fff0;color:#333;padding:0;text-decoration:underline;text-underline-offset:5px}.btn.btn-color-default.simple-btn:hover{color:#333;box-shadow:none;opacity:.8}.theme-woodmart .wd-hover-fw-button .wd-add-btn .add-to-cart-loop span{font-size:16px;text-transform:none}.wd-btn-icon{margin-left:15px}@media screen and (min-width:769px){.hidden-desktop{display:none!important}}@media screen and (max-width:768px){.hidden-mobile{display:none!important}.theme-woodmart.home .main-page-wrapper{padding-top:0}.theme-woodmart .main-page-wrapper{z-index:initial;position:initial}.wd-popup-inner .c2>.vc_column-inner{padding:30px 40px}}#menu-header-categorias{gap:40px}#menu-header-categorias a.woodmart-nav-link{text-transform:none;font-size:14px;font-weight:500}.base-form .row{margin:auto}.base-form .row p{display:flex;gap:20px;width:100%}.base-form span{width:100%}.base-form span.wpcf7-form-control.wpcf7-radio{display:flex;flex-wrap:wrap}.base-form span.wpcf7-form-control.wpcf7-radio span.wpcf7-list-item{width:100%;display:flex;max-width:100px}.base-form p label span{display:initial}.base-form .wpcf7-spinner{display:none}.base-form .wpcf7-submit{border-radius:var(--sp-border-radius-1)}.base-form .wpcf7-list-item{margin-right:0}.base-form.suscription .row p{gap:10px;margin-bottom:15px;flex-direction:row}.suscription .wpcf7-submit{background:#ee9c6e;height:fit-content}.suscription .wpcf7-submit:hover{background:#ee9c6e}.suscription p label{line-height:1.4}.theme-woodmart .wpcf7-response-output{border-radius:10px}.theme-woodmart #wpcf7-f7268-o1 .wpcf7-response-output{width:100%;max-width:400px}@media screen and (max-width:769px){.base-form .row p{flex-direction:column}}footer .mc4wp-form .mc4wp-form-fields{display:flex}footer .mc4wp-form .mc4wp-form-fields label{display:none;margin:0}footer .mc4wp-form .mc4wp-form-fields .mc4wp-name{width:32.5%}footer .mc4wp-form .mc4wp-form-fields .mc4wp-email{width:100%;padding-left:10px}footer .mc4wp-form .mc4wp-form-fields .mc4wp-register{position:absolute;right:0;width:max-content}footer .mc4wp-form .mc4wp-form-fields .mc4wp-register input[type="submit"]{background-color:#ee9c6e;padding:0 20px}.theme-woodmart .mc4wp-form-fields input:not([type="submit"]){color:#333;background-color:#fff}.theme-woodmart footer .mc4wp-form-fields input:focus{border:2px solid #fff}@media screen and (max-width:1100px){footer .mc4wp-form .mc4wp-form-fields{flex-wrap:wrap}footer .mc4wp-form .mc4wp-form-fields .mc4wp-name{width:40%}footer .mc4wp-form .mc4wp-form-fields .mc4wp-email{width:60%}footer .mc4wp-form .mc4wp-form-fields .mc4wp-register{position:relative;margin:0;right:initial}}@media screen and (max-width:960px){footer .mc4wp-form .mc4wp-form-fields .mc4wp-name{width:100%}footer .mc4wp-form .mc4wp-form-fields .mc4wp-email{width:100%;padding-left:0}}